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
929600518 15467405 390931 022 7058706985
378 095908806
378 095908806
513 09294637 43401728 409131368
All about undefined
Interested in learning more?
378 095908806
513 09294637 43401728 409131368
See more
777 4698339277 41048822
50 4567 6087785 1374
See more
0433 25
971 4513806 62909 253256381
See more